1 copy of Khulaṣāt al-ḥisāb by ʻĀmilī, Bahāʾ al-Dīn Muḥammad ibn Ḥusayn, 1547-1621

Compendium of arithmetic dedicated to Abū al-Ghālib Sulṭān al-Ḥusayn Bahādur Khān, a Safavi prince

Incipit: نحمدك يا من لا يحيط بجمع نعمه عدد ولا ينتهى تضاعيف قسمته الى امد ... وبعد فان الفقير الى الله الغنى بهاء الدين ... العاملى ... يقول ان علم الحساب ... لا يخفى علو شانه وسمو مكان

Language(s): Arabic
